Age-Approprate Programs

Infants and Toddlers - (6 weeks-2 years)
Babies love the bright, safe, stimulating atmosphere of our infant center.  Staff with specialized training in early brain development provide a warm, nurturing environment where your infant will receive special individual attention, which builds affection and trust. A wide variety of age-appropriate activities and toys help your baby develop skills and provide you with peace of mind when you're away.

Transitional Twos - (2-3 years)
Our transitional program provides the new experiences two-year-olds thrive on: taking part and putting together, mixing and matching, filling and emptying, sorting and building.  Our programs also emphasize large motor play inside & outside, to promote coordination and strength in growing bodies. Our staff will provide the praise and individual attention your child needs to develop a positive sense of self and others in these early years.

Pre-Kindergarten - (3-6 years)
YMCA preschool encourages children to be creative, whether composing a refrigerator masterpiece, playing a musical instrument, singing songs or planting seeds and watching them grow.  Our developmentally appropriate programs offer preschoolers the opportunity to make new friends and develop self-confidence in a sharing atmosphere.  Special enrichment programs offer classroom experiences for the preschool age child.

School Age - (5-12 years)
What are your kids doing after school?  At the YMCA School Age Program, kids build self-esteem, values and leadership skills.  You’ll know they’re growing and exploring their potential; they’ll think they’re just having fun.  The YMCA offers School Day Out Care; “Vacation Days” for full-days off school at the YMCA. Benefits
YMCA Child Care offers more than quality first-rate care for your child. You will also get these great benefits:

  • Environmentalist - Presentations in nature & environment.
  • Additional Enrichment Programs - These programs will vary at each location. Class examples: Spanish, Sign Language, Martial Arts & Yoga.
  • Swimming - (Ages 4-6) Appleton & Neenah-Menasha YMCAs only
  • Family Programs - Including Saturday Night Family Nights, babysitting certification, parent/child programs & more.
  • Professional Staff - All YMCA teaching staff are trained in Early Childhood, Emergency Response, Child Abuse Prevention, Child Development and First Aid/CPR.
  • Quality Care - We are committed to providing your child with the highest quality care possible. The Y’s Way to the Creative Curriculum is used within our child care programs. This includes six core content areas: Literacy, Social Studies, Mathematics, Arts, Science, Technology
    Also included are healthy habits, social, moral and spiritual development.
